Understanding Hot Water Radiators

Hydronic heating systems, often called hot-water heating systems, depend on water as the heat transfer medium to distribute warmth evenly across a space. These systems function by warming water in a central boiler, then circulating it through a series of pipes and radiators that release heat throughout the home.
Radiators boast a long history that traces back to the 19th century, when they transformed indoor heating practices. The first designs used steam radiators, but as technology advanced, hot-water radiators became preferred for their superior efficiency and ability to deliver more consistent, controlled heat.
Hot-water radiators are compact units commonly built from cast iron, steel, or aluminum. They feature multiple tubes or fins that transport heated water. As the hot water moves through the radiator, it releases radiant heat that gradually warms the air around it. Cooler air is drawn in from below, forming a convection loop as the warmer air rises and circulates. This process ensures steady and comfortable warmth throughout the room.

How Hot Water Radiators Work
Hot-water radiators function through convection and radiant heat transfer. Warm water from a central boiler circulates through pipes to the radiators, releasing heat into the surrounding area. As the water cools, it cycles back to the boiler for reheating, creating a highly efficient system for warming homes and buildings.
The Process of Heat Transfer
The heated water within the radiator transfers energy to the metal surfaces, causing them to emit warmth into the surrounding air. As the air becomes warmer, it rises and generates a convection current that distributes heat evenly throughout the room.

How Heating Oil Powers a Hydronic System

Heating oil, also known as fuel oil, is a liquid petroleum product widely used as an energy source for hydronic heating systems. Derived from crude oil, it is valued for its reliability and efficiency in producing steady heat. The fuel is stored in on-site tanks and supplied to the boiler, where it goes through combustion to generate warmth.
Within a hydronic heating system, heating oil is combusted in the boiler to create high-temperature flames. The generated heat transfers to a heat exchanger, which warms the water circulating through the system. This heated water is then pumped through a network of pipes to the radiators, where it disperses heat into the surrounding environment, maintaining consistent indoor warmth.
As the water inside the radiators emits heat, it gradually cools and becomes denser. The cooled water then returns to the boiler, where it is reheated. A circulation pump moves the heated water from the boiler to the radiators and back again in a continuous cycle. This process ensures steady and even heat distribution.
Essentially, the combustion of heating oil initiates a continuous cycle that drives the flow of heated water through the radiators in a hydronic system.

Maintenance and Care for Heating Oil Hydronic Systems

Essential Maintenance Tips for Hot Water Radiators
- Regular Inspection: Examine radiators for signs of leaks, rust, or damaged fins. Promptly resolving these problems helps preserve efficiency and ensures consistent heat output.
- Air Bleeding: Release trapped air from radiators periodically to maintain smooth water flow and prevent uneven heating or cold spots.
- Cleaning: Keep radiator surfaces free from dust and debris to allow proper heat emission.
Basic Troubleshooting Tips for Heating Oil Systems
- No Heat: Inspect the thermostat settings to ensure they’re correct. Confirm that the boiler is powered on and check the oil tank to make sure it has sufficient fuel.
- Insufficient Heat: Recheck thermostat adjustments and bleed the radiators to remove trapped air. If the issue continues, schedule a professional boiler inspection or maintenance service.
- Leaks: Look for visible leaks throughout the system and address them promptly to prevent water damage or efficiency loss.
- Noisy Operation: Unusual sounds often signal trapped air or mechanical problems. Bleed the radiators and contact a qualified technician for further assistance.

Frequently Asked Questions About Oil-Fired Hydronic Heating

What Problems Can Occur With Hot Water Radiators?
Hot water radiators may experience issues such as uneven heating, trapped air, or unusual noises during operation. Bleeding the radiators usually helps eliminate air pockets and restore proper heat distribution. Routine checks and maintenance are key to preventing these problems and maintaining smooth, efficient performance. If the issue continues, contact a qualified technician for professional diagnosis and repair.

Can Heating Oil Systems Work With Smart Home Technology?
Yes, heating oil systems can connect with smart thermostats and home automation setups. This integration allows remote monitoring and control, allowing homeowners to optimize fuel consumption and maintain ideal indoor comfort with greater precision and efficiency.
What Happens During a Heating Oil Delivery?
When receiving a heating oil delivery, a trained technician will fill your tank to the requested level, inspect the tank and connections for any problems, and issue a receipt outlining the amount delivered along with the current per-gallon price.
How Frequently Should Heating Oil Burners Be Serviced?
Heating oil burners should be inspected and serviced annually to maintain efficiency and safety. Routine maintenance typically includes cleaning the burner, inspecting the fuel nozzle, and checking the system for signs of wear or potential issues.
